True Food for Dogs!

True Food for Dogs!

We won’t judge if you feed your dog what’s on sale in shelf kibble—been there, done that. But if you’re concerned about ingredients in the foods you’re feeding four-legged family member, you’ll be happy to know the first dog kitchen, True Food For Dogs just opened in Orange County. It uses only FDA- and USDA-approved ingredients such as meat, fruits, vegetables, whole grains and vitamin supplement blends that are all 100% certified for human consumption.

True Food For Dogs’ commercial kitchen and bakery in Newport Beach offers entrees ranging from restaurant quality beef and russet potatoes to turkey and whole wheat macaroni; baked offerings include peanut butter and pumpkin treats. These homemade recipes were certified by a nutritionist, tested by labs for nutritional content, and approved by taste from dogs and people too.

True Food For Dogs is cooked fresh at the dog kitchen, vacuum-sealed, chilled and immediately frozen for optimal nutrition. True Food for Dogs’ products can be shipped frozen to your door everywhere in the US, picked up at the retail kitchen, or hand delivered to most coastal Orange County areas. True also offers dog treats and a line of premium supplements.
